                     If you love live music and entertainment, then seeing a concert
                  or sporting event in Affinity Place should be on your list of things
                  to do in Estevan.
                     Head-liners like Alice Cooper, Motley Cruë, Hedley and Johnny
                  Reid will have you wanting to catch an event at the venue that
                  “doesn’t`t have a bad seat in the house.”
                     Since opening its doors in April 2011, Affinity Place has held a
                  variety of family, sporting and music related events. The state-of-
                  the-art facility boasts top-notch acoustics and has rigging to host
                  any touring artist and special event.
                     Home to the Power Dodge Estevan Bruins of the Saskatchewan
                  Junior Hockey League who played in the league finals in their
                  2017/2018 season. The team plays exciting fast paced hockey
                  that brings crowds from southeast Saskatchewan and across the
                  border from the United States.
                     Affinity Place is host to many touring performances, the
                  Harlem Globetrotters, Circus’, and large community events like the
                  Saskatchewan Summer Games Ceremonies. It recently was host
                  to provincial and nation curling events.
                     In 2018, the event centre welcomed over 105,000 visitors and
                  hosted over 60+ events, creating lasting memories for you and
                  your family to experience.

RED CROSS LESSONS
     STARFISH | (4-12 months) Parented Program
     This is an introduction to the pool, the sounds and sights of a new building, and a new adventure. This
     level provides an orientation to the water and the pool area. Swimmers learn movement and balance
     in the water and blowing bubble skills. It introduces floats and glides with kicks, and entering the
     water safely.

     DUCK | (12-24 months) Parented Program
     Building off the skills in Starfish, little swimmers explore actively while keeping Mom or Dad close.
     Swimmers learn floats and breath control while parents learn important water safety knowledge.

     SEA TURTLE | (2-3 years) 1/2 Parented, 1/2 Unparented Program
     In this parent assisted class, toddlers develop skills through fun games and songs, how to kick with a
     buoyant object, and how to perform basic floats, glides, and kicks. They will build awareness of deep
     water and safe entries.

     SEA OTTER | (3-6 years) Unparented Program
     Using fun games and activities, preschoolers learn to open their eyes underwater, further develop
     basic floats and glides, and swim one metre, all while being assisted. They also learn age appropriate
     water safety skills.

     SALAMANDER | (3-6 years) Unparented Program
     Preschoolers actively learn new swimming skills, including floats and glides (2m), and even learn to
     comfortably wear a PFD through fun games and songs. The fun includes learning to jump into chest
     deep water.

     SUNFISH | (3-6 years) Unparented Program
     Preschoolers work on front and back glides with kick (5m) and skill progressions. They will be
     introduced to side glides in this level, which is the start of front crawl breathing. Learning also focuses
     on good judgement in, on, and around the water, including deep entries and floats.

     CROCODILE | (4-6 years) Unparented Program
     Endurance is built through increasing distance for front and back glides (7m). Swimmers learn how to
     jump into deep water and do a ten second surface support, a skill that can save their lives.

     WHALE | (5-6 years) Unparented Program
     Not only do swimmers jump in the deep end, they also start to learn diving skills. Swimmers continue
     to increase swimming distances (10m) on front, back, and side. They will also learn how to throw an
     aid safely to someone else in need, and be smart about when and where to swim.

SWIM KIDS LEVEL 1 | Must be 6 to register
 1   Swimmers develop front and back float, front and back glide, flutter kick (assisted), shallow water entries and
     exits, and swimming for 5 metres.

     SWIM KIDS LEVEL 2 | Recommended 6 years old
 2   Swimmers learn front and back glides with flutter kick, develop front swim, complete deep-water activities
     (assisted), and swim 10 metres continuously.

     SWIM KIDS LEVEL 3 | Recommended 6 years old

 3   Swimmers increase their distance on front and back glides with flutter kick, perform flutter kick unassisted,
     wear a PFD in deep water, float in deep water, and swim 15 metres continuously.

     SWIM KIDS LEVEL 4 | Recommended 7 years old

 4   Swimmers learn back swim with shoulder roll and front crawl (10m), work on flutter kick on back, perform
     kneeling dive, introduction to sculling, and swim 25 metres continuously.

     SWIM KIDS LEVEL 5 | Recommended 7 years old

 5   Swimmers develop front crawl (15m), learn back crawl (15m) and whip kick on back, learn stride dive and
     treading water, perform head-first sculling on back, and swim 50 metres continuously.

     SWIM KIDS LEVEL 6 | Recommended 8 years old

 6
     Swimmers increase their distance on front and back crawl (25m), learn elementary back stroke (15m), learn
     dolphin kick, tread water in deep water, perform front dive, and swim 75 metres continuously.

     SWIM KIDS LEVEL 7 | Recommended 8 years old
     Swimmers increase their distance on front and back crawl (50m) and elementary back stroke (25m), learn

 7   front scull, perform whip kick on front and dolphin kick, learn stride entry, and swim 150 metres continuously.

     SWIM KIDS LEVEL 8 | Recommended 8 years old
     Swimmers increase their distance on front and back crawl (75m) and elementary back stroke (25m), learn

 8   breast stroke (15m), learn eggbeater/tread water, perform feet-first surface dive and standing shallow dive,
     and swim 300 metres continuously.

     SWIM KIDS LEVEL 9 | Recommended 9 years old

 9   Swimmers increase their distance on front and back crawl (100m) and elementary back stroke (50m), learn
     breast stroke (25m), learn sidestroke kick, perform head-first surface dive, and swim 400 metres continuously.

     SWIM KIDS LEVEL 10 | Recommended 9 years old

10   Swimmers increase their distance on front and back crawl (100m) and elementary back stroke (50m), learn
     breast stroke (50m), learn sidestroke (25m), perform dolphin kick (vertical), learn feet and head first surface
     dives with underwater swim, and swim 500 metres continuously.

  Drop-In Descriptions
          ACTIVITY                   DESCRIPTION

  ADULT
     CARDIO                      The class is a high intensity cardio workout using the running track and stairs in Affinity Place. It will focus on cardiovascular endurance and
    BOOT CAMP                    strength. This class will provide fun and unique workouts for those looking for a higher cardiovascular workout. Facility Daily Pass Required.
   (must be 16 years of age )

 EASY STRETCH                    Stretching is one of the most important elements of maintaining a balanced, healthy, and strong body, but all too often it gets left out at the end
   (must be 16 years of age )    of a long and tiring workout. Come warmed up - relax, unwind, and combat muscle tightness in this 40 minute class. Facility Daily Pass
                                 Required.

                                (Group Interval Training) A moderate to advanced workout incorporating steps, weights, and bands that emphasize aerobic, interval, resistance
          GRIT                  and strength training. It’s tabata, pyramids, or AMRAPs. You’ll work for 10 seconds to 3 minutes to your fitness level; get a well deserved break,
  (must be 16 years of age )
                                and do it all over again! Facility Daily Pass Required.

     HINGES &                    This land program will combine the benefits of using urban poling walking as a safe, effective, and low impact way to exercise for individuals of all
     TWINGES                     fitness levels. Urban Poling is effective for increasing core strength, lower extremity strength, upper extremity strength, balance, stability and
  (must be 16 years of age )     cardiovascular endurance. Various bodyweight and theraband exercises will be incorporated to improve whole body strength and endurance.
                                 Facility Daily Pass Required.

  MOM & BABY                    Ease back into fitness & introduce your baby to the water. You and your baby will be lead through 45 minutes of cardio and muscular endurance
   AQUA FIT                     while incorporating your baby through song and movement. Babies should be 6-24 months. Facility Daily Pass Required.
  (must be 16 years of age )

 MOM & BABY/                    Stroller Bootcamp for Moms and Babies/Tots includes a variety of drills that focus on strength, power, agility, balance, cardio and core. Benefit
 TOT STROLLER                   from the camaraderie of other moms in your community while getting in a high intensity full body workout. Facility Daily Pass Required.
  BOOTCAMP
  (must be 16 years of age )

                                A 40-minute circuit class in the weight room. Focus of this class is to familiarize participants with all the equipment available, and to demonstrate
       SCULPT                   proper form and usage. Each class will have different stations set up that target all major muscle groups for a total body, muscle strength and/or
  (must be 16 years of age )
                                muscle endurance workout. Intermediate to advance with a limit of 12/class. Facility Daily Pass Required.

                                Just like Sculpt but for beginners! New to fitness and intimidated by the Weight Room? This is the class for you! It’s a circuit style, total body
 SCULPT LIGHT                   workout. Your instructor will walk you step by step through each exercise and the group setting will keep you motivated. Limit of 12/class.
  (must be 16 years of age )
                                Facility Daily Pass Required.

                                Outdoor cycling workout indoors, designed for ‘new recruits’ and ‘veteran riders.’ Designed to enhance endurance and strength, the cardiovascular
          SPIN                  benefits are fantastic! Your experienced instructor will professionally fit you to your bike and guide you toward a super-energizing workout set to
  (must be 16 years of age )
                                uplifting music. Facility Daily Pass Required.
